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
383732322 082817 68 760 842295195
37004680 6890766964
37004680 6890766964
200089084 7826 9426061508
All about undefined
Interested in learning more?
37004680 6890766964
200089084 7826 9426061508
See more
60 2727106589
953 558794184 0425
See more
243596174 87230472261 7852
88984 89 79309
See more